    If you wear the Fitbit all day and have it synced to MFP, it should reconcile the calories MFP thinks you'd burn with the calories the tracker saw you burn, and adjust your calorie goal based on that. That would include Fitbit's estimate of your circuit training calorie burn. If you see a calorie adjustment from MFP by the end of the day, I think that's happening. The circuit training probably wouldn't show up in MFP explicitly, just the calorie adjustment, though whether the workout gets an explicit labeled line item in MFP varies with different tracker brands.
